Product Overview

Category: Semiconductor
Use: High-speed switching diode
Characteristics: Fast switching, low capacitance
Package: SOD-323
Essence: High-performance diode for high-frequency applications
Packaging/Quantity: Tape and reel, 3000 units per reel

Specifications

  • Forward Voltage: 0.715V
  • Reverse Voltage: 70V
  • Forward Current: 200mA
  • Capacitance: 1.5pF

Detailed Pin Configuration

The NSVBAS21HT3G has a standard SOD-323 package with two pins. The anode is connected to pin 1, and the cathode is connected to pin 2.
